Debian sur Gdium

Installation et configuration de Debian sur un Gdium (travail en cours). Depuis le temps, j'ai peut-être oublié de mentionner l'une ou l'autre chose.

Installation

Des instructions sont ici. Elles marchent, mais il y a certaines améliorations possibles:

Rendre le boot possible avec les paramètres par défaut

Dès l'installation, veiller à ce que la partition sur laquelle Debian sera installée soit bien la numéro 2 et formatée en ext2 ou ext3. Installer également le paquet initramfs-tools. Ensuite, une fois le kernel installé, créer un ramdisk initial par la commande update-initramfs -c -k 2.6.24-gdium-1, et copier le kernel ainsi que le ramdisk correspondant, dans /boot/vmlinux.32 et /boot/initrd.gz. Ensuite, créer le script suivant dans /sbin/finit-mdv et le rendre exécutable:

#!/bin/sh
exec /sbin/init

NB: J'ai dû créer un répertoire /root/tmp pour qu'update-initramfs veuille bien fonctionner; je n'ai pas pris la peine de vérifier si c'était un bug de Lenny ou si c'était dû au fait d'être dans un chroot avant le premier boot du système.

Le système est maintenant capable de démarrer sans modification du paramétrage de PMON. Le Gdium reste donc utilisable avec une G-Key.

Gestion de la température

Installer le paquet lm-sensors et le configurer dans /etc/sensors3.conf. Le paramètre 60/55 de Mandriva semble insuffisant; 55/54 fonctionne mieux. Le paquet cpufrequtils gèrera les fréquences du processeur. Les défauts sont bien, sinon on peut créer /etc/default/cpufrequtils.

Interface graphique et bureau LXDE

Installation classique, si ce n'est que l'applet de la batterie ne fonctionne pas. On va donc recompiler le package lxpanel, en modifiant le code de cette applet. La technique se trouve ici. Il faut juste remplacer le fichier src/plugins/batt/batt.c par celui-ci. Les modifications sont un peu brutales, mais normalement, il y aurait moyen de faire le patch en quelques lignes, consistant en des renommages de champs, fichiers et noms et en forçages de valeurs. Visiblement, les pilotes de la batterie et de l'alimentation n'alimentent pas le répertoire /sys de manière très conventionnelle.

Démarrage automatique de la session graphique

Insérer la ligne suivante dans /etc/inittab:

X:23:respawn:su - julien -l -c "/bin/bash --login -c startx > /dev/null 2>&1"

Il faut aussi reconfigurer le paquet x11-common pour autoriser le démarrage du serveur X depuis n'importe où.

Configuration du clavier

La configuration habituelle se fait normalement, mais bizarrement, la répétition des touches est très lente. On peut l'activer à chaud par xset r rate 200 50, ou bien dans xorg.conf, en ajoutant dans la section du clavier une ligne Option "AutoRepeat" "200 50". Cela va configurer une répétition des touches après 200 ms et avec une fréquence de 50 par seconde.

Julien De Bona - http://debona.dyndns.org - e-mail: julien(chez)bawet(point)org - Jabber: julien@debona.dyndns.org

Valid XHTML 1.0 Strict Valid CSS! Powered by Debian Powered by Linux Powered by Apache Created with Vim